If you want to extract all values from a specific interval from a dataset, you can use the Event Isolation wizard (menu New > Filter) and change the proposed Level Crossing event (by double clicking) to Values in Interval. Enter the lower and upper limits (considering the percent setting).
When you have a signal (e.g. Y component measured over time (as X component)) you can use the Value Index Operator to extract that part where X varies from 0.2 to 100 with
sig[[0.2, 100]]
This expression can be used in a formula or as embedded FPScript in data specifiers of diagrams, etc.
